Abstract

This research was conducted to explain the practice of selling used goods through a waste bank. This study aims to clearly illustrate the practice of buying and selling used goods through garbage banks in Sajad District and a review of Islamic law on buying and selling used goods through garbage banks in Sajad District . Based on the results of the study concluded that the practice of buying and selling used goods through a garbage bank in Sajad Subdistrict already meets the terms and conditions of sale and purchase and is carried out on a like and like basis and no party feels disadvantaged. Review of sharia economic law on the sale and purchase of used goods through waste banks including legal buying and selling because in terms of purity of used goods sold in garbage banks are sacred goods and for used goods in accordance with the opinion of Hanafiyah scholars allow the sale and purchase of goods affected by unclean not to eaten. In terms of prices in the sale and purchase of used goods there has been an agreement between the two parties and no one is harmed.
